Special Weather Statement issued September 7 at 2:11AM MDT by NWS Billings MT

At 211 AM MD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m near Billings Heights, or 6 miles northeast of Billings, moving east at 20 mph. HAZARD...Wind gusts of 45 to 55 mph, pea size hail, and heavy rainfall. SOURCE...Radar indicated. Billings airport reported a gust of 53 mph as this storm moved through. IMPACT…
